Vision

We continue to grow and embed our college in the community under the following areas…

One Community

  • Building upon our shared education links with three other schools
  • Forge close links with business and local sports clubs

Everyone Outstanding

  • Extension of curriculum
  • Additional language offering
  • Optimised learning for pupils

A building for Growth

  • New school
  • 30% additional pupil numbers year on year by 2023
  • Additional youth services

Integration

  • Learning Optimised; Valuing Everyone
  • Become an exemplary college for true integration – religion, cultures, diversity

Future proofing Careers

  • Pathways developed to ensure route for everyone
  • Helping pupils to flourish in their chosen fields
  • Provision of over 16s’ education, including introduction of BTECs and diplomas

Home of Youth

  • Provision of youth services for pupils and the community in the new state-of-the-art Youth Services mobile
  • Positive behaviour policy – making smart choices inside and outside of the classroom

Our Voice

  • Creation of school stakeholder group
  • Voices for students, parents and teachers

Wellbeing for Everyone

  • Promotion of positive wellbeing
  • Establishing sports excellence
  • Creation of soccer academy and GAA training
  • Introduction of mindfulness sessions for pupils and staff

Sharing a Brighter Future

  • Building upon our shared education links with three other schools
  • Increased hours committed to shared education by 25%

Beyond the School Day

  • Utilisation of the school building and its resources after school hours

Our mission statement is:

A College Investing in Community

We are committed to the ethos and values promoted through the provision of integrated education to educate young people in the present, to build a shared community for the future.

Our college has undergone significant transformation in recent years and has been congratulated for its academic provision and excellent pastoral care. This is due to the hard work and effort by a dedicated team of teaching and non-teaching staff, a committed Board of Governors and the development of positive and productive relationships with pupils, parents and carers, as well as with the range of external agencies that support the educational experience of our students.

As Principal I have been overwhelmed by the support from the community. The close links between our College and the local primary schools place Crumlin well and truly on the map as a centre of excellent educational provision. We here at CIC develop, strengthen and provide a first class education for all those families who wish to avail of a local, integrated school placement for their children and we look forward to further developing the partnerships within the Crumlin community and beyond.
